Tomcat stops serving pages after javaagent install

I installed a on-prem controller(4.5.2.8055) and I have a test tomcat container(8.5) with a simple html form pointing to servlet. The entire tomcat server works fine when the javaagent is not installed. The minute I install the javaagent, tomcat stops working i.e it stops serving pages. I can see the tomcat service is up and running and I can also see that the agent has contacted the controller(appname, tier name, node name are good). 

Results from ps -ef:

root      6050     1  3 09:20 ?        00:00:22 /usr/lib/jvm/java-11-oracle/bin/java -Djava.util.logging.config.file=/opt/wtomcat/conf/logging.properties -Djava.util.logging.manager=org.apache.juli.ClassLoaderLogManager -javaagent:/opt/software/appd/appJVM443/ver4.4.3.23530/javaagent.jar -Djava.awt.headless=true -Dfile.encoding=UTF-8 -server -Xms1024m -Xmx2048m -XX:NewSize=512m -XX:MaxNewSize=512m -XX:PermSize=512m -XX:MaxPermSize=512m -Djdk.tls.ephemeralDHKeySize=2048 -Djava.protocol.handler.pkgs=org.apache.catalina.webresources -Dorg.apache.catalina.security.SecurityListener.UMASK=0027 -Xms512M -Xmx1024M -server -XX:+UseParallelGC -Dignore.endorsed.dirs= -classpath /opt/wtomcat/bin/bootstrap.jar:/opt/wtomcat/bin/tomcat-juli.jar -Dcatalina.base=/opt/wtomcat -Dcatalina.home=/opt/wtomcat -Djava.io.tmpdir=/opt/wtomcat/temp org.apache.catalina.startup.Bootstrap start

************************

My setenv file

CATALINA_PID=/tmp/tomcat.pid
#export CATALINA_OPTS="$CATALINA_OPTS -javaagent:/opt/software/appd/appJVM443/ver4.4.3.23530/javaagent.jar"
export JAVA_OPTS="-javaagent:/opt/software/appd/appJVM443/ver4.4.3.23530/javaagent.jar -Djava.awt.headless=true -Dfile.encoding=UTF-8 -server -Xms1024m -Xmx2048m -XX:NewSize=512m -XX:MaxNewSize=512m -XX:PermSize=512m -XX:MaxPermSize=512m"

Note that it does not matter if I comment out the CATALINA_OPTS or JAVA_OPTS (same result).

*************************

I am using oracle java ver 11 

The same results happen with Tomcat9 and other Javaagent versions(Sun/Rockit).

The agent does not currently support java 11 (planned for the next monthly release)

If you look in the agent log, you will likley see some exceptions.

You should find that everything works well with a prior JVM release.

Thank you for that piece of information. It solved the issue. I used Java8 and everything worked as I expected.
